Step 1: Understand the Problem

  • Air pollution significantly impacts public health, contributing to millions of deaths annually.
  • Major contributors to air pollution in megacities include transportation, industrial activities, waste management, and energy production.

Step 2: Analyze the Situation

  • Recent analyses indicate that air quality in many megacities is actually improving, despite the challenges.
  • Data from organizations like WHO and C40 provide insights into air quality trends and necessary actions.

Step 3: Identify the Causes of Air Pollution

  • Recognizing the primary sources of air pollution is essential for effective action:
    • Transport: Emissions from vehicles are a leading cause of air quality degradation.
    • Industry: Factories and industrial processes release pollutants into the air.
    • Waste Management: Improper waste disposal and burning contribute to air quality issues.
    • Energy Production: Fossil fuel power plants are major sources of air contaminants.

Step 4: Implement Solutions in Transportation

  • Promote public transportation to reduce the number of vehicles on the road.
  • Encourage the use of electric vehicles (EVs) to minimize emissions.
  • Develop bike lanes and pedestrian-friendly areas to promote non-motorized transport.

Step 5: Enhance Industrial Practices

  • Implement stricter regulations on emissions for industries.
  • Encourage the adoption of cleaner technologies and processes in manufacturing.
  • Support initiatives for industries to invest in air quality monitoring.

Step 6: Improve Waste Management

  • Promote recycling and composting to reduce waste.
  • Invest in waste-to-energy technologies that minimize air pollution.
  • Educate the public on proper waste disposal methods.

Step 7: Transition to Renewable Energy

  • Advocate for the use of solar, wind, and other renewable energy sources.
  • Encourage policies that phase out coal and other high-emission energy sources.
  • Support energy efficiency programs in residential and commercial buildings.
